Why Missing Teeth Should Not Be Ignored

Every tooth plays an important role in supporting your bite and maintaining the alignment of surrounding teeth.

When a tooth is lost, nearby teeth may gradually shift into the empty space. This movement can affect chewing efficiency, change your bite, and make cleaning more difficult.

Replacing missing teeth helps maintain balance within the mouth while supporting long-term oral health.

What Are Complete and Partial Dentures?

Dentures are removable appliances designed to replace missing teeth.

Complete dentures are recommended when all teeth in the upper jaw, lower jaw, or both have been lost.

Partial dentures are used when some healthy natural teeth remain. They replace the missing teeth while using the remaining teeth for support.

The appropriate choice depends on your individual dental condition.

The Process of Getting Dentures

Denture treatment is carefully planned to provide a secure and comfortable fit.

The process generally includes:

  • Oral examination
  • Assessment of gum health
  • Impressions or digital scans
  • Bite measurements
  • Trial fitting
  • Final denture placement
  • Follow-up adjustments if required

Each stage contributes to improving comfort and overall function.

Getting Used to Wearing Dentures

Most patients need a short adjustment period after receiving new dentures.

During the first few weeks:

  • Begin with soft foods.
  • Take smaller bites.
  • Practice speaking aloud.
  • Wear the dentures according to your dentist's instructions.
  • Return for adjustments if sore spots develop.

With regular use, most people become increasingly comfortable.

Caring for Your Dentures Every Day

Proper cleaning helps maintain both the dentures and the health of your mouth.

Daily care should include:

  • Cleaning dentures after meals
  • Brushing them with a soft brush
  • Storing them safely when not in use
  • Cleaning the gums and tongue daily
  • Visiting your dentist for regular reviews

Good maintenance helps prolong the life of the appliance while supporting healthy oral tissues.

When Should Dentures Be Replaced?

Dentures do not last forever because the shape of the gums and jawbone gradually changes over time.

You should arrange a dental review if you notice:

  • Loose-fitting dentures
  • Difficulty chewing
  • Frequent sore spots
  • Changes in speech
  • Visible wear or damage

Adjustments or replacement may improve comfort and restore proper function.
